* Description:
* toplevel destruction routines for 'user side' code compiled
* with the ARMEDG compiler.
*
*/
#include "cppinit.h"
extern "C" {
// Need to decide what this should do
//void CppInitializationPanic(){};
#define MAX_DTOR_RECORDS 256
static dtd dtor_rec[MAX_DTOR_RECORDS];
typedef dtd **dso_handle;
dtd * __dso_handle = &dtor_rec[MAX_DTOR_RECORDS];
int __cxa_atexit ( void (*f)(void *), void *p, dso_handle d )
{
dtd * drec = *d;
drec--;
// This is what the spec says to do!!
if (drec < &dtor_rec[0]) return -1;
drec->dtor = f;
drec->obj = p;
*d = drec;
return 0;
}
void __cxa_finalize ( dso_handle d )
{
dtd * drec = * d;
dtd * lim = &dtor_rec[MAX_DTOR_RECORDS];
while (drec < lim)
{
drec->dtor(drec->obj);
drec++;
}
*d = drec;
}
void run_static_dtors (void)
{
__cxa_finalize(&__dso_handle);
}
}
